Egyptian talented shot stopper Sherif Ekramy started
poreseason training with Feyenoord and played the 2nd
half of their first friendly. However, the arrival of
the experienced keeper Henk Timmers will likely decrease
his chances to see action next season.

Egyptian goalie Sherif Ekramy started preseason preparations
with his Dutch club Feyenoord Rotterdam a few days ago.
The club played their first friendly match versus VV
Katwijk and the match ended in a disappointing 1-0 defeat
for the Rotterdammers.
Feyenoord played the game with two teams, the first
team played the first 45 minutes which witnessed VV
Katwijk only goal in the 22nd minute. The second team
played the final 45 minutes and Ekramy was amongst the
2nd half squad. The Egyptian didn't concede goals in
the 45 minutes that he played which witnessed improvement
in Feyenoord's play.
Aside from preparation news, Feyenoord decided to sign
another experienced goalkeeper from AZ. The 34 year
old goalkeeper Henk Timmers was a former Feyenoord player
and a current member of the Dutch national team.
The arrival of Timmers means that Ekramy's chance to
be the main goalkeeper of Feyenoord will be delayed
as Timmers and the veteran 39 goalkeeper Lodewijks will
likely be the first and second choice for the goalkeeper
spot.

On the other side, Feyenoord will likely keep Ekramy and let
the substitute goalkeeper Michael Aerts go.
It should be noted that Sherif was the 3rd choice goalkeeper
in the previous season but poor performances from Aerts helped
the Egyptian to be the 2nd goalie. Ekrami would be the 2nd
shot stopper in the coming season but it seems that Erwin
Koeman wanted a more experienced goalie to occupy the spot.
Feyenoord:
First half: Lodewijks; Collen, Vlaar, Altheer, Drenthe;
Hofs, Abubakari, Lucius; De Ceulaer; Van Hooijdonk, Huysegems.
Second half: Ekramy; Greene, Derijck, Bahia, Mtiliga;
Sammuel, De Guzman, Davids; Castelen (85? Biseswar), Boussaboun,
Kolkka.
